Bio
Awards and Honors
BIG EAST All-Academic Team (2020-21, 2021-22, 2022-23)
Career: Played in a total of 37 games in four years (2021-24) and made four starts ... Totaled nine goals (all in 2022) alongside six assists.
2024 Season (Sr.): Played in seven games.
2023 Season (Jr.): Played in 10 games and posted one assist … Assist came against Lindenwood (Feb. 4) ... One caused turnover against Bellarmine (March 11).
2022 Season (So.): Played in 14 games while making four starts in the midfield ... Scored nine goals and added five assists for 14 points ... Scored first career goal at Jacksonville (Feb. 19), while picking up a pair of ground balls ... Had first career two-goal game against Detroit Mercy (March 5), while also contributing an assist for three points ... Made first career start against Drexel (March 12) ... Scored twice at No. 2 Georgetown (April 16) ... Posted a goal and assist against Utah (Feb. 26).
2021 Season (Fr.): Played in six games as a true freshman midfielder, firing three shots and picking up one ground ball ... Made NCAA debut against Providence (March 13).
Prior to Marquette: Washburn earned three letters playing lacrosse at the Gilman School in Baltimore playing for head coach John Nostrant … Played club lacrosse with fellow signees Ryan Kilcoyne, Jamie Grant, Justin Mintzer and David Lamarca for Looney’s 2020 Orange and head coach Ryan Grimes … Also played three seasons of soccer and three of ice hockey at Gilman … Served as team captain as a senior hockey forward.
Personal: Washburn was born in Towson, Maryland and is the youngest of three children to Tom and Nettie Washburn … Has two older brothers, Ty and Will … Earned a bachelor's degree from Marquette in May 2024 in exercise physiology.
